The 700c wheel size, standard in road and gravel biking, refers to a standardized rim diameter of 622mm, allowing for cross. 700c refers to wheels with an approximate diameter of 622mm or 29 inches, commonly found on road bikes. What is 700c wheel size? The c in 700c stands for crochet, a french term meaning hook.
